Residential demolition services involve the careful dismantling and removal of existing structures on a property, such as homes, garages, or sheds. This process typically includes tearing down walls, removing flooring, and taking apart the framework, all while managing debris and waste responsibly. Skilled contractors use specialized tools and techniques to ensure that the demolition is performed efficiently and safely, minimizing disruption to the surrounding property. These services are essential when a homeowner plans to rebuild, renovate, or clear space for new construction projects.

One common reason homeowners seek residential demolition is to clear out structures that are damaged, outdated, or no longer functional. For example, an aging garage or a dilapidated shed may pose safety concerns or hinder property improvements. Demolition can also help resolve issues related to mold, pests, or structural instability that make renovation impractical. By removing these problematic structures, property owners can create a clean slate for new development, improve the overall appearance of their yard, or prepare the site for landscaping.

Residential demolition is often used on a variety of property types, including single-family homes, guest houses, or detached structures like workshops. It can also be relevant for partial demolitions, such as removing a kitchen extension or an interior wall to open up living space. The overview below groups typical Residential Demolition proj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Frisco, TX.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Small Residential Demolitions - typical costs range from $250-$600 for many smaller jobs like removing a shed or small garage. These projects are often straightforward and fall within the lower end of the cost spectrum. Fewer projects reach the higher end of this range, which usually involves additional cleanup or site preparation.

Moderate Demolition Projects - local contractors generally charge between $1,000 and $3,000 for larger structures such as partial house demolitions or removing interior walls. Many routine projects land in this middle range, with costs varying based on size and complexity. Larger or more detailed work can push costs toward the upper end of this band.

Complete Home Demolition - full demolitions of residential buildings often range from $10,000 to $20,000 or more, depending on size and site conditions. These larger projects are less common but can significantly increase in cost with added complexities like asbestos removal or hazardous materials.

Complex or Custom Demolition - highly specialized jobs, including multi-story demolitions or structures with challenging access, can exceed $50,000. Such projects are less typical and usually involve extensive planning, safety measures, and site-specific considerations that influence pricing.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
